Watched JGP Wuxi dance event in person and in the RD, I'm most impressed by the basics of Nguyen / Giang and how Schubert / Remeshevskiy skated as a pair - I didn't realize that S/R only teamed up in 2023 before I checked their bio. Shame about their lift in the FD.

For the FD I like Perrier Gianesini / Blanc Klaperman's program the best - the choreography responds nicely to the music and the whole program just flew by. I also like Slatter and Ongay-Perez's FD a lot, it has great energy.
